RE: Despite hit with Trump's tariffs, Any ideas why President Xi bypassed Singapore? - revealer - 19-04-2025 These 3 countries have one thing in common, they have higher standards tariffs than their neighbors and they r the transshipping centres for Chinese goods to the US. RE: Despite hit with Trump's tariffs, Any ideas why President Xi bypassed Singapore? - teaserteam - 19-04-2025 They are the strategic partners of China for transshipment of goods to the US. Quote:Vietnam, Malaysia, and Cambodia have also been significantly affected, being hit by US tariffs respectively as high as 46%, 24% and 49%. Although tariffs on the Southeast Asian nations have been suspended, their economies remain vulnerable to potential trade shocks. Due to their trade surplus with the US and their roles as transshipment hubs for Chinese goods, these countries have been accused of facilitating indirect Chinese exports to the US, putting them in Washington’s crosshairs.
